1) Position the hanging plate on the ceiling and mark the position of the screw holes. The hanging plate should be securely fixed to the ceiling. 11 x ST6 (40mm) screws for wooden ceiling 8 x expansion bolts for cement ceiling 2) Fix the angle bars to the hanging plate, using the 8 x M5 screws.

5) If the glass canopy has not been pre-assembled by the factory, it should be fixed to the top of the main body of the cooker hood at this stage. 6) Lift the main body of the cooker hood towards the angle bar and fix it into position using the 16 x M5 screws.
FITTING CARBON FILTER If you do not have an outlet to the outside, exhaust pipe is not required Activated carbon filter can be used to trap odors. In order to install the activated carbon filter, the grease filter should be detached first.

MAINTENANCE Before cleaning switch the unit off and pull out the plug. I. Regular Cleaning Use a soft cloth moistened with warm and mildly soapy water or household cleaning detergent. Never use metal pads, chemical, abrasive material or stiff brush to clean the unit. II.
